Baked Caesar Chicken Recipe
Introduction
Baked Caesar Chicken is a simple, flavorful dish that combines juicy chicken breasts with a creamy, tangy Caesar topping. This recipe is perfect for a quick weeknight dinner or a satisfying weekend meal.

Ingredients
- 4 boneless skinless chicken breasts (about 1.5 lbs / 700g)
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- ½ tsp garlic powder
- ½ tsp paprika
- ½ cup mayonnaise
- 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 2 cloves garlic (minced)
- 2 tsp lemon juice
- ½ tsp Dijon mustard
- ¼ tsp black pepper
- ½ cup shredded mozzarella (optional for extra cheesy topping)
- ½ cup crushed croutons (optional for crunch)
Instructions
- Step 1: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Grease a baking dish with a bit of olive oil or non-stick spray.
- Step 2: Pat the chicken breasts dry with paper towels. Rub olive oil, salt, pepper, garlic powder, and paprika evenly over both sides.
- Step 3: In a small bowl, combine mayonnaise, Parmesan, minced garlic, lemon juice, Dijon mustard, and black pepper. Stir until smooth.
- Step 4: Spread a thin layer of the Caesar mixture over each chicken breast. If using mozzarella, sprinkle it on top. Optionally, add crushed croutons for a crunchy topping.
- Step 5: Place the chicken in the oven and bake for 25–30 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C). For a golden, crispy top, broil for the last 2–3 minutes if desired.
- Step 6: Let the chicken rest for 5 minutes before slicing. Serve with salad, roasted vegetables, or mashed potatoes for a complete meal.
Tips & Variations
- For extra flavor, marinate the chicken in the Caesar mixture for 30 minutes before baking.
- Use Greek yogurt instead of mayonnaise for a lighter sauce.
- Swap mozzarella for shredded cheddar or Parmesan for a different cheese twist.
- Add fresh chopped parsley or basil on top before serving for a fresh herb note.
- Serve with garlic bread or a crisp green salad to round out the meal.
Storage
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at gently in the oven or microwave until warmed through. To keep the topping crispy, reheat in the oven instead of the microwave.

FAQs
Can I use bone-in chicken breasts for this recipe?
Yes, but baking time will be longer. Make sure the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C) before serving.
Is it possible to make this recipe dairy-free?
Absolutely. Use a dairy-free mayonnaise and omit the cheese or substitute with a dairy-free cheese alternative.

Notes
- Ensure chicken breasts are of even thickness to ensure uniform cooking.
- Use a meat thermometer to check that the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C) for food safety.
- Broiling at the end is optional but recommended for a crispy, golden topping.
- For a lower fat version, use light mayonnaise or Greek yogurt in the Caesar mixture.
- Croutons add texture and crunch but can be omitted for a softer finish.
- This recipe can be doubled or halved easily to serve more or fewer people.
